On July 20, 1969, I was riding shotgun in my father's 1964 Greenbrier, 
on a highway in New Jersey known as the Garden State Parkway.  At 4:18 
PM that day, we heard on the car's radio:

"Houston, Tranquility Base here.  The Eagle has landed."

How big a moment was that?  To this day, every time -- and I mean every 
time -- that I drive past the point on the highway where we were when 
this happened, I think of it.  Every time.

Monday will mark 40 years to the day.

Dad's been gone over ten years now.  But I still have his Greenbrier.  
On Monday, at 4:18 PM, with the radio on, I will be driving past -- or 
stopped at -- that very location.
